Ecological Issues on Reintroducing Wolves into Yellowstone National Park (National Park Service Scientific Monograph)
Cook RS. 1993. Ecological Issues on Reintroducing Wolves into Yellowstone National Park (National Park Service Scientific Monograph). National Park Service. Denver, Colorado
Reintroduction and translocations of gray wolves (Canus Lupis) and red wolves (Canis rufus) were reviewed to evaluate the possibility of reintroducing gray wolves to the Greater Yellowstone area, central Idaho, and other areas of the U. S. mentioned in recovery plans; and to evaluate the feasibility of wolf translocation as a management action with problem wolves.
